Verdict confirmed

BEIJING No. 2 Intermediate People's Court yesterday reaffirmed the final verdict in the dispute between Qihoo 360 and Tencent Inc, ruling that Qihoo was involved in illicit competition in its row with Tencent.

The court ordered Qihoo to apologize on its official website and pay 400,000 yuan (US$62,500) for Tencent's losses.

Qihoo, which provides a free Internet security tool, said in September 2010 that Tencent was scanning users' documents via QQ, the instant chatting tool. Tencent later said Qihoo's software has damaged the security setup of QQ and threatened the account safety of QQ users.
